Where is the Hamaford family from?

You can see how Hamaford families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Hamaford family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1880 and 1920. The most Hamaford families were found in United Kingdom in 1891. In 1891 there were 5 Hamaford families living in London. This was about 83% of all the recorded Hamaford's in United Kingdom. London had the highest population of Hamaford families in 1891.
